.ipBanner{position:relative}.ipBanner:before{background:linear-gradient(180deg,#000c,#0000 30%),linear-gradient(180deg,#0000 70%,#0009)}.ipBanner canvas{height:max(min(28.125vw,540px),450px);background-position:center}.ipBanner__headings .entry-title{font-family:var(--font-family-default);padding-bottom:24px;font-size:max(min(90px,8.8vw),42px)}h2,h3,h4{line-height:1;padding:.25em 0 0}#ip-elevate-about .ip-elevate-about__content .about__title h2 small{font-family:var(--font-family-title);letter-spacing:0}#ip-elevate-about .ip-elevate-about__content .about__title h2 span{text-transform:uppercase;font-family:var(--font-family-default)}#ip-elevate-about .ip-elevate-about__content .about__title h2 em{line-height:1.4}#ip-elevate-contact .ipcontactus_elevate__title{text-transform:none}#ip-elevate-contact .ipcontactus_elevate__form .custom-page-col .wpcf7-not-valid-tip{position:absolute!important;border:1px solid currentColor;background:#fff;padding:0 .5em}.template__archive--list h3{font-size:20px;font-family:var(--font-family-default);text-transform:uppercase!important;letter-spacing:0}.ipcontactus_elevate__title .heading-1{font-size:max(min(70px,6.84vw),50px);font-family:var(--font-family-default);text-transform:uppercase}#content .community-heading h2 small{font-size:max(min(52px,5.08vw),32px)}#aiosAgentsElevate .aiosAgentsElevate__agent--name{font-size:48px;line-height:1;text-transform:none}#aiosAgentsElevate .aiosAgentsElevate__agents .aiosAgentsElevate__agent:hover .aiosAgentsElevate__agent--details{background:var(--aios-agents-primary-color)}#aiosAgentsElevate .aiosAgentsElevate__pagination ul li .page-numbers.current,#aiosAgentsElevate .aiosAgentsElevate__pagination ul li .page-numbers:not(.dots):hover{border-color:var(--aios-agents-primary-color);background:var(--aios-agents-primary-color)}.aci-results-elevate-list{--address-text-1: 32px}.ihf-form-inline.ihf-search-bar-location .ihf-input-group{flex-flow:row}.ihf-modal-content .ihf-modal-body{padding-inline:0}.ihf-modal-content [id*=ngrecaptcha] iframe{transform:scale(.75) translate(-48px)}.ihf-details-template .aci-details-elevate-disclaimer{color:#000}#aci-custom-map.leaflet-container,#ihf-map-canvas{filter:none!important}.site-pagination .page-numbers:not(.next,.prev):not(.dots).current,.site-pagination .page-numbers:not(.next,.prev):not(.dots):hover{background-color:var(--primary);border-color:var(--primary)}.site-pagination .page-numbers.next,.site-pagination .page-numbers.prev{transition:all var(--default-transition)}.site-pagination .page-numbers.next:hover,.site-pagination .page-numbers.prev:hover{color:var(--primary)}@media screen and (min-width:600px){.ihf-modal-content .ihf-modal-body{padding-inline:16px}.ihf-modal-content [id*=ngrecaptcha] iframe{transform:none}}@media screen and (min-width:744px){.aci-results-elevate-list{--address-text-1: 40px}}@media screen and (min-width:1024px){#ip-elevate-about .ip-elevate-about__content p{font-size:16px}.template__archive--list h3{font-size:26px}.ipcontactus_elevate__title .heading-1{font-size:70px}#content .community-heading h2 small{font-size:52px}.aci-results-elevate-list{--address-text-1: 30px}.ihf-details-template .header__logo img{max-height:70px;margin-bottom:0}}@media screen and (min-width:1280px){.ipBanner__headings .entry-title{font-size:90px}.aci-results-elevate-list{--address-text-1: 40px}}
